Printful is a leading print-on-demand dropshipping company that prints and ships print products for ecommerce retailers. It features a custom API and direct integrations with popular ecommerce platforms to automate the order process. Its fulfillment centers are in California and North Carolina, and its head office is based in Latvia, Europe.

Printful was founded in 2013 and has grown exponentially every year since. In 2017, it has over 11,000 active users, 200 product variations, and more than 300 employees across all locations.
